Growing health and safety concerns Urbanization and increased pest prevalence Technological innovations in ultrasonic devices Government policies promoting eco-friendly solutions Discover the Major Trends Driving Market Growth Download PDF Key Restraints Factors – Japan Ultrasound Insect Repellent Market Despite positive growth prospects, the Japan Ultrasound Insect Repellent Market faces several restraints. One major challenge is the limited scientific evidence supporting the effectiveness of ultrasonic repellents against all types of insects, leading to consumer skepticism. Additionally, some users report inconsistent results, which hampers trust and adoption. High manufacturing costs for advanced devices and the availability of cheaper chemical alternatives also restrict market growth. Furthermore, lack of awareness and misinformation about ultrasonic technology’s capabilities can hinder consumer acceptance. Regulatory hurdles and the absence of standardized testing protocols for ultrasonic pest control devices may pose additional barriers to market expansion.
